Hey everyone, just wanted to warn you about a moving company called MoveEase. I hired them to move my stuff from Kiulap to Gadong. They quoted $150, but after loading everything, they demanded $400, saying my furniture was 'oversized.' I had no choice but to pay because they had my stuff. Then they dumped it all in a random parking lot near The Mall and drove off. Some boxes were missing, and my TV was cracked. I'm new to Brunei and didn't know any better. Anyone else had this experience? Where can I report them? Avoid them at all costs.
